I didn’t want to be a bodybuilding champion. I wanted to be the best bodybuilder of all time.

Deep, deep down ask yourself, “Who do you want to be?” Not what, but who. I’m talking about thinking it out for yourself, “What makes you happy?”

You have to think outside the box. That’s what I believe, after all. What’s the point of being on this Earth if all you want to be is to be liked and avoid trouble?

We have so many rules in life about everything. I say break the rules. Don’t break the law, but break the rules.

I remember that after I had finished with my bodybuilding career I wanted to act. I wanted to be a star in films. Everyone had the same thought that I couldn’t be done. They said, “Look at this body, you have this huge monstrous body, you’re overly developed.” They thought I wouldn’t fit into movies. But I didn’t listen to them. Those were their rules. I was completely certain that I could do it.

Then I got my big chance in Conan the Barbarian. That shows you should trust yourself no matter what anyone else thinks.

On that movie, the director said, “If we didn’t have Schwarzenegger, we would have to build one.” Then when I did The Terminator, I said, “I’ll be back…” One of the famous lines in movie history, all because of my crazy voice. It just shows that you should never listen to those who say you can’t do something.

Don’t be afraid to fail. In everything that I have tried, I’ve always been willing to fail. Don’t be afraid of making decisions. You can’t be frightened with the fear of failure or you will never push yourself. You can push because you believe in yourself and your imagination. You know it’s the right thing to do and success will come. Don’t be afraid to fail.

---By Arnold Schwarzenegger

The clock pointed at a quarter before nine when he appeared at the Reform Club. Phileas Fogg had finished the journey round the world in eighty days! Phileas Fogg had won his wager (打赌) of twenty thousand pounds!

How could such an exact man make this mistake of a day? Why did he think that he had arrived in London on Saturday, the twenty-first day of December, when it was really Friday, the twentieth, the seventy-ninth day only from the day he left?

The cause of the mistake was very simple.

Phileas Fogg had gained one day on his journey, because he had travelled eastward. During travelling eastward, he had gone towards the sun, and the days therefore diminished(缩短) as many times 4 minutes as he crossed degrees(经度) in this direction. There are 360 degrees on the circumference (周长) of the earth; and these 360 degrees, multiplied (乘) by 4 minutes, gives 24 hours, the day gained. In other words, while Phileas Fogg, going eastward, saw the sun pass 80 times, his friends in London only saw it 79 times. This is why they waited for him at the Club on Saturday, and not Sunday, as Mr. Fogg thought.

Phileas Fogg, then, had won the twenty thousand pounds; but as he had spent nearly nineteen thousand on the way, the gain was small. His aim was, however, not to win money. He divided the one thousand pounds between Passepartout and Fix. From Passepartout’s share, he deducted(扣除) the cost of the gas which had burned in his room for nineteen hundred and twenty hours.

The next day just after the wedding party, as soon as it was light, Passepartout knocked on his master’s door. Phileas opened it, and asked, “What’s the matter, Passepartout?”

“What is it, sir? Why, I’ve just found out —”

“What?”

“That we might have made the tour of the world in only seventy-eight days.”

“No doubt,” said Mr. Fogg, “by not crossing India. But if I had not crossed India, I should not have saved Aouda out of danger and fell in love with her afterwards, and she would not have been my wife.”

Phileas Fogg had won his wager, and had made his journey around the world in eighty days.
